Town residents in Haywood County will almost certainly see the cost of their garbage service go up this year when the county shuts down its central trash dump.Read the full article
Starting in July, towns will have to haul their residents’ trash all the way out to the White Oak landfill, an added burden with no easy solution. The extra distance will mean more gas and more hours on the road for town trash trucks. Towns also could be forced to buy additional trucks and hire more garbage men as a result.
